Back to Basics: PB Ratio


Glaam Up Jwel  (BOM:542477) PB Ratio Explanation

Unlike valuation ratios relative to the earning power such as PE Ratio, PE Ratio without NRI, PS Ratio, Price-to-Operating-Cash-Flow , or Price-to-Free-Cash-Flow, the PB Ratio measures the valuation of the stock relative to the underlying asset of the company.

The PB Ratio works the best for the businesses that earn most of their profit from their assets, e.g. banks and insurance companies.


Be Aware

Some businesses have very light assets, such as software companies or insurance agencies. The PB Ratio does not work well for these companies. Some companies even have negative equity, so the PB Ratio cannot be applied to them.

Glaam Up Jwel Business Description

Address 825 Iconic Shyamal Shyamal Cross Road, 132 Ring Road, Jodhpur Char Rasta, Ahmedabad, GJ, IND, 380015
Glaam Up Jwel Ltd, formerly Gleam Fabmat Ltd is engaged in manufacturing, importing, exporting, buying, selling, dealing, and trading in all categories of diamonds, rough diamonds, pearls, gems, jewellery, precious and semi-precious stones, bullion, precious metals, and related products, as well as undertaking activities such as cutting, polishing, processing, and representing foreign companies in the Indian market. The Company operates in two primary business segments: trading in aluminum and allied metal products, and trading in textile products, with trading in aluminum and allied metal products contributing the majority of its total revenue.
